テキサスホールデム知識ハブ

ポーカーの破産リスク計算とリスク管理モデル

15 回閲覧

この記事では、ポーカーの破産リスク(Risk of Ruin)の概念と計算方法、公式の原理、実践例、よくある質問を紹介し、バンクロールを科学的に管理して破産リスクを減らすのに役立てます。

ツールの目的

ポーカーの破産リスク(RoR)は、プレイヤーの勝率、分散、現在のバンクロールサイズに基づいて、全バンクロールを失う確率を測定する指標です。これはバンクロール管理のコアツールであり、短期的な変動で破産しないように安全な最低バンクロールを決定するのに役立ちます。

計算原理

最も一般的に使用されるRoRの公式は、固定された勝率と正規分布のリターンを仮定します。古典的な公式は次の通りです:

$$ \text{RoR} = e^{-\frac{2 \cdot W \cdot B}{\sigma^2}} $$

ここで:

  • $W$:単位時間あたりの勝率(例:100ハンドあたりのbb)
  • $B$:バンクロール($W$と同じ単位、例:bb)
  • $\sigma$:単位時間あたりの標準偏差($W$と同じ単位)
  • $e$:オイラー数(約2.71828)

この公式は、無制限のプレイ時間、一定の勝率と分散、無限に分割可能なバンクロールを仮定しています。実際には、時間単位は通常100ハンドです。ポーカーの勝率や標準偏差はしばしば100ハンドあたりで報告されるからです。

パラメータの取得

  • 勝率 $W$:過去のデータから100ハンドあたりの平均利益(bb/100)を取得します。初心者は類似ゲームの典型的な値を参考にできます。例えば、NL50では約5–10 bb/100です。
  • 標準偏差 $\sigma$:100ハンドあたりの利益の標準偏差。通常値は60–120 bb/100の範囲で、キャッシュゲームでは100 bb/100がよく使われます。
  • バンクロール $B$:現在そのステークで利用可能な総額。

使用方法

  1. 許容可能な破産リスクを選択:プロプレイヤーは通常1%以下を目標にし、レクリエーショナルプレイヤーは5%を受け入れることもあります。確率が低いほど大きなバンクロールが必要です。
  2. 勝率と標準偏差を推定:妥当な精度を得るには少なくとも10,000ハンドのデータが必要です。データがない場合は、同等のプレイヤーの典型値を使用します。
  3. 現在のRoRを計算:値を公式に代入し、許容範囲内か確認します。
  4. 必要な最低バンクロールを計算:現在のRoRが高すぎる場合、目標RoRに対して$B$を解きます:

$$ B = -\frac{\sigma^2 \cdot \ln(\text{RoR})}{2 \cdot W} $$

  1. 定期的に再評価:プレイスタイルやステークが変わったらパラメータを更新します。

実践例

:NL100キャッシュゲームのプレイヤーで、過去データから100ハンドあたりの勝率$W=5\text{bb}$、標準偏差$\sigma=100\text{bb}$。現在のバンクロールは3000bb(30バイイン)。破産リスクを計算し、RoR ≤ 1%を達成するために必要なバンクロールを求めます。

ステップ1:現在のRoRを計算

$$ \text{RoR} = e^{-\frac{2 \times 5 \times 3000}{100^2}} = e^{-\frac{30000}{10000}} = e^{-3} \approx 0.0498 $$

これは約5%の破産リスクであり、レクリエーショナルプレイヤーには許容範囲かもしれませんが、プロには高すぎるでしょう。

ステップ2:必要なバンクロールを解く(目標RoR = 1%)

$$ B = -\frac{100^2 \times \ln(0.01)}{2 \times 5} = -\frac{10000 \times (-4.60517)}{10} \approx 4605 \text{bb} $$

つまり、破産リスクを1%未満に抑えるには少なくとも46バイイン(4600bb)が必要です。

注意:この例は一定のパラメータを仮定しています。実際には、レーキや感情の変動などを考慮する必要があります。

よくある質問

Q: 公式の仮定は厳しすぎる – 実際に役立つのか?
A: 古典的な公式は理想的な仮定(無限の時間、一定の勝率、正規分布)に依存していますが、それでも強力な指針を提供します。シミュレーションソフト(例:PRR)を使用してストレステストを行い、ステークダウンなどの動的戦略を検討することをお勧めします。

Q: 勝率の推定が不正確な場合は?
A: 勝率の誤差はRoRに大きく影響します。保守的なアプローチとして、$W$の95%信頼区間の下限を使用するか、勝率0を仮定して必要なバンクロールを計算します(その場合RoR = 100%ですが、シミュレーションで安全マージンを決定できます)。

Q: 低分散のゲームをプレイすることで必要なバンクロールを減らせますか?
A: はい。標準偏差を下げる(例えば100 bb/100から80 bb/100)ことで、必要なバンクロールを大幅に減らせます。タイトアグレッシブなスタイルを採用することで達成できます。

さらに学ぶ

  • ケリー基準:最適なベットサイズを決定するために使用され、RoRと組み合わせることでバンクロールの成長を最適化できます。
  • マルチステークバンクロール管理:一般的なルールとして、次のレベルのバイインの20~30倍に達したときにのみステークアップし、降格のしきい値を設定します。
  • シミュレーションツール:Poker Risk of Ruin Calculator (PRR) などのソフトウェアは、さまざまな戦略と破産への経路をシミュレートできます。